What is another word for acid-tasting?

Pronunciation: [ˈasɪdtˈe͡ɪstɪŋ] (IPA)

Acid-tasting refers to a sour or tart flavor that is often associated with acidic drinks or foods. Synonyms for this term include tangy, sharp, tart, sour, acidic, and zesty. These words can be used to describe the taste of acidic fruits like lemons and limes, as well as acidic beverages like vinegar and sour beer. Acid-tasting is a distinct flavor that can add a unique and refreshing dimension to dishes. By understanding the synonyms for the word acid-tasting, people can better describe the flavor in their food and drinks and create more flavorful dishes.
